Locker Room Lager, which was originally designed for hockey players, to take into their locker room after an exhausting game, to have a refreshing moment. The Post-Game Locker Room Lager beer is made with all-natural ingredients, therefore, it provides a better, smoother taste. The Locker Room Lager beer contains 4.2% of alcohol, made only with all-natural with no preservatives or additives that is cold filtered, providing a smooth, clean and refreshing taste and is desired for the hockey game night and locker rooms! 9.  Get at least 8 hours of sleep.

Sleep is very crucial to a speedy recovery. While you sleep your body starts its recovery process allowing you to be fit for the next day. On the other hand, if you do not get enough sleep you will be tired and sore from the day before.

10. Make sure you drink water, LOTS of water.

Dehydration can really hinder your performance while playing any sport. Studies show that you should drink 0.5oz per 1 pond of body weight. So, if you weigh 200lbs, you should be drinking 100oz of water.
